Why Garage Doors Fail at the Worst Times

Garage doors don't break on schedule. They snap, jam, or stop responding precisely when you need them most, usually because small problems were ignored for months. Springs weaken gradually. Cables fray. Openers lose power. Then one morning, nothing happens when you press the button.

The most common culprit? Worn springs. They typically last 7 to 9 years with normal use, but many homeowners don't think about them until they snap. When a spring breaks, the entire system fails because the door becomes too heavy to lift safely. You'll notice a loud bang, a lopsided door, or an opener that runs but can't budge the door.

Other failures stem from electrical issues, track misalignment, or sensor problems. Each requires a different diagnosis and approach. That's why after-hours emergency calls need someone who knows what they're looking for, not someone guessing at the solution.

The first step is always safety assessment. A stuck or broken door can be dangerous. We check whether the door can move, whether the springs are compromised, and what hazards exist. Only then do we touch anything.

Next comes diagnosis. We inspect springs for breaks, cables for fraying, the opener for power and function, and tracks for bends or obstacles. This determines whether you need a spring replacement (most common), cable repair, opener service, or something simpler like sensor adjustment or track cleaning.

Many homeowners also don't realize that emergency service can prevent bigger damage. A spring that's about to break will show signs if you're watching for them. Strange noises. Slower opening. Uneven door height. But if you ignore those signals and the spring finally snaps, you might damage the opener, tracks, or cables too. What could have been a single repair becomes multiple repairs with higher total cost.

How much does emergency garage door service cost in Chester? Emergency service typically costs 50 to 100 percent more than standard daytime service due to after-hours dispatch and labor premiums. A spring replacement might run 300 to 500 dollars during business hours, but 400 to 700 dollars at night or on weekends. We provide estimates before starting work.

Can I use my garage door if one spring is broken? No. A broken spring leaves the door too heavy to lift safely, even with the opener. Operating it risks injury and further damage to the opener and cables. Call for service immediately.

Should I try to fix an emergency myself? No. Garage door springs are under extreme tension and can cause serious injury if mishandled. Electrical issues pose shock risk. Trust a professional to diagnose and repair safely.
